Mitigating AI Bias: A Tale of Two Approaches
As AI systems increasingly permeate our lives, the concern over bias in their decision-making processes has become a pressing issue. Two prominent approaches have emerged to address AI bias: Fairness and Robustness. Let's delve into each approach and explore their merits.
Fairness: The Equality Paradox
Fairness-based approaches aim to equalize outcomes across different subgroups by adjusting the AI model's behavior. This is often achieved through regularization techniques, such as constraint-based optimization or fairness-aware loss functions. However, this approach raises a paradox: fairness may come at the cost of overall performance. By prioritizing equal outcomes, AI systems may sacrifice accuracy, efficiency, or even safety.
For instance, consider a self-driving car system that prioritizes fairness by giving equal attention to all pedestrians. While this may seem benevolent, it could lead to slower response times, compromising safety and potentially causing accidents.
Robustness: The Uncertainty Principle
Robustness-based approaches, on the other hand, focus on ensuring that AI systems are resilient against various types of data distributions, from noisy inputs to adversarial attacks. By modeling and mitigating these uncertainties, robust AI systems can provide more accurate and reliable decisions. This approach does not aim to equalize outcomes; instead, it strives to minimize the impact of bias on the overall decision-making process.
One notable example of a robust approach is the use of adversarial training, where the AI model is trained to be robust to adversarial attacks by incorporating a "dual" training process. This approach has shown promising results in applications like image recognition and natural language processing.
My Side of the Argument: Robustness Wins
After careful consideration, I firmly believe that the robustness approach has a greater potential to mitigate AI bias. Robustness does not attempt to force fairness through artificial constraints; instead, it adapts to the underlying data uncertainty and complexity. This approach aligns well with the ever-evolving nature of real-world data, which is often noisy and imperfect.
While fairness-based approaches can provide temporary solutions, they may perpetuate the problem of bias in the long run by creating a false sense of security. In contrast, robust AI systems are more likely to adapt to changing environments, reducing the risk of perpetuating existing biases.
Ultimately, a combination of both fairness and robustness approaches can be beneficial, but robustness provides a more reliable foundation for AI systems to operate effectively and efficiently. By prioritizing robustness, we can create AI systems that not only mitigate bias but also improve overall performance and reliability.
Publicado automáticamente
Top comments (0)